R (JK) v Secretary of State for the Home Department

02/03/2021


Citation
[2020] EWHC 3303 (Admin)
Dates of case
03.12.2020

William Irwin represented the Secretary of State.

The Claimant obtained an interim injunction requiring the Secretary of State to release him from immigration detention within seven days of the order.

The Claimant was a foreign national offender (a Ugandan national) and the subject of a deportation order. He had been granted accommodation in principle under section 95 of the Immigration and Asylum Act 1999, but the pressure on accommodation supplies as a result of COVID-19 meant that there was a substantial delay in providing accommodation to the Claimant. In a reserved judgment the court granted interim relief.
